Find the value of f(-2) for the function f\left(x\right)=5x^2-4

Answer:

f(- 2) = 16

Step-by-step explanation:

Substitute x = - 2 into f(x), that is

f(- 2) = 5(- 2)² - 4 = 5(4) - 4 = 20 - 4 = 16
